Understanding Probate Representation

Probate representation guides a court supervised process that validates a will, appoints an executor or administrator, and ensures assets are managed properly.

We address creditor claims, asset valuation, taxes, and distribution to heirs, while keeping you informed.

Definition and Explanation

Probate representation is legal guidance for estates in California that navigate court filings, probate formalities, and the distribution of assets according to a will or state law.

Key Elements and Processes

Typical steps include filing a petition, notifying heirs, inventorying assets, paying debts, filing tax returns, and distributing property.

Key Terms and Glossary

Glossary of terms commonly used in probate proceedings.

Will (Last Will and Testament)

A will is a written document that directs how probate assets should be distributed after death.

Executor

The person named in a will to manage the estate and oversee probate proceedings.

Probate Court

The California court that supervises the probate process and approves the steps taken to settle the estate.

Beneficiaries

People or organizations entitled to receive assets from the estate.

What is probate and why might I need probate representation in Oildale?

Probate is the court-supervised process to settle a deceased person’s estate, validate the will if present, locate assets, pay debts, and distribute remaining property. This process ensures orderly handling of assets and claims. In Oildale, hiring a probate attorney helps you navigate court requirements, deadlines, and potential disputes while keeping family members informed.

California probate generally takes several months to a year or more, depending on the estate’s size and complexity. Delays can occur from disputes, creditor claims, or a need to liquidate assets. An attorney can help you track timelines and prepare the necessary filings to keep things moving.

Costs vary by case but typically include court fees, executor or administrator fees, and attorney charges. In many situations, fees are paid from estate assets. We review costs with you upfront and explore options to manage expenses while pursuing a fair outcome.

An executor or administrator has legal duties to collect assets, pay debts, file tax returns, and distribute property. Our team explains responsibilities, helps with filings, and guides you through decisions while protecting beneficiaries’ interests.

Debts and taxes are addressed through probate. Not all debts are discharged, and some claims may require careful handling. A probate attorney can help you prioritize payments and navigate creditor claims while following California law.

If there is no valid will, California probate procedures appoint an administrator to oversee the estate and distribute assets according to state law. An attorney can guide you through these steps and protect your rights as a potential heir.

Clear communication, documented decisions, and professional guidance help reduce disputes among heirs. We assist with mediation, filing necessary documents, and maintaining accurate records.

In some cases a small estate affidavit may avoid formal probate if the estate meets certain limits. A lawyer can assess eligibility and guide you through the affidavit process, including required forms and notices.

While some simple matters can be handled without a lawyer, probate can involve complex rules and deadlines. A qualified attorney helps ensure filings are correct and timely, reducing the risk of costly mistakes.

Useful documents include the death certificate, the will (if any), title to real estate, bank and investment statements, debts, and a list of heirs and heirs’ contact information.
